Parent visa (subclass 103)

The Parent Visa (Subclass 103) is a pathway that enables parents of settled Australian citizens, Australian permanent residents, or eligible New Zealand citizens to migrate to Australia and reunite with their families. This article will provide an overview of the process, eligibility criteria, and benefits of the Parent Visa (Subclass 103).

Process

To apply for the Parent Visa (Subclass 103), there are certain steps that need to be followed:

  1. Check eligibility: The sponsor must be a settled Australian citizen, Australian permanent resident, or eligible New Zealand citizen. Additionally, the sponsor must agree to support the applicant and their family for the first two years in Australia.
  2. Gather documents: The applicant must provide accurate information and documents to establish their relationship with the sponsor, their citizenship or permanent residency status, and their eligibility as a parent.
  3. Apply for sponsorship: The sponsor needs to complete Form 40 Sponsorship for migration to Australia to sponsor the applicant. This form confirms their commitment to financially support the applicant and their family.
  4. Lodge the application: The applicant needs to complete Form 47PA Application for a parent to migrate to Australia and submit it along with all the required documents to the Parent Visa Processing Centre in Perth.
  5. Pay the visa application charge: The applicant is required to pay the first instalment of the visa application charge when submitting the application. A second instalment may be necessary before the visa is granted.
  6. Health and character requirements: The applicant and their family members must meet the health and character requirements as part of the visa application process. This may involve undergoing health examinations and obtaining police certificates.
  7. Visa outcome: Once the application is processed, the applicant will be informed of the visa outcome. If the visa is granted, the applicant will receive a visa grant number and information regarding the visa conditions.

Benefits of the Parent Visa (Subclass 103)

The Parent Visa (Subclass 103) offers various benefits to the visa holder and their family members:

  1. Permanent residency: The visa grants the applicant permanent residency status, allowing them to live in Australia indefinitely.
  2. Sponsor eligible family members: As a permanent resident, the visa holder can sponsor their eligible family members to join them in Australia.
  3. Work and study: The visa holder has the right to work and study in Australia.
  4. Medicare: The visa holder is eligible to enroll in Australia's public health care scheme, Medicare.
  5. Australian citizenship: If eligible, the visa holder can apply for Australian citizenship after meeting the residency requirements.
  6. Travel to and from Australia: The visa allows the visa holder to travel to and from Australia multiple times for a period of five years from the date of visa grant.
